Mean-Square Limits of Gaussian Random Variables are Gaussian
lemmaProbabilitylem:gaussian-mean-square-limit-2026aLet be a probability space, let be a sequence of Gaussian random variables on it, and let be a square-integrable random variable such that the mean-square distance satisfies as .
Then is a Gaussian random variable, and its expectation and variance are the limits
where each and is defined and finite by Square-Integrability, Moments, and Covariance Matrix of a Gaussian Random Vector.
